CARERS from Sedgefield borough met the Princess Royal at a conference.

Mental health carers Gerald Selbie and Councillor Vince Crosby joined Nicola Close, a mental health carer support worker, at the Royal College of Psychiatrists' conference in Harrogate, North Yorkshire.

The Princess, who received an honorary fellowship, made a speech to more than 600 psychiatrists.

Mr Selbie, who lives in Newton Aycliffe, said: "I am pleased to see how much time the princess had when talking to carers and how well she listened to our needs."

Coun Crosby, a member of Sedgefield borough and Great Aycliffe town councils, spoke to the princess about a charter to tackle the stigma of mental health in the workplace.
